Choosing the right sofa size isn’t just about what fits — it’s about what works.

A sofa that’s too large can overwhelm your space. Too small, and it feels underwhelming. Getting the balance right is key to creating a living room that feels both functional and beautifully designed.


Step 1: Measure Your Space Properly

Before you fall in love with a design, measure:

  • Wall-to-wall width

  • Depth of your room

  • Doorways, hallways & access points

Pro Tip: Always allow at least 60–90cm clearance for walkways.


Step 2: Understand Standard Sofa Dimensions

  • 2 Seater: ~140–180cm

  • 3 Seater: ~180–230cm

  • Corner Sofa: ~240cm+

  • U-Shape: 300cm+

Step 3: Match the Sofa to Your Lifestyle

  • Hosting regularly? → Go larger (corner or U-shape)

  • Relaxed living? → Add a chaise or footstool

  • Compact space? → Slim arms, modular pieces


Step 4: Balance the Room

Your sofa should complement the room — not dominate it.

Pair with:

  • Scaled coffee tables

  • Balanced lighting

  • Thoughtful spacing
